Why do so many people fail at making a living from home using the Internet? The answer is simple. Most people do not know how to sell to people. They get nervous, don't know what to say, and pitch this crazy speech which turns the prospect off. Is it any wonder why they run for their life when they see you coming or hang up the phone on you? I just hung up on a telemarketer the other week trying to sell me "tooth whitening" and telling me how great his teeth look. I don't like when people call me and try to sell me stuff, and I'm sure the majority feel the same. It's annoying and disruptive. Now on the other hand, if the person asked directly to be contacted, then that's a different story.

I don't call people to build my business. I don't attend meetings and run around like a chicken with my head cut off with a sign around my neck that says, "PLEASE JOIN MY BUSINESS!" It doesn't work! Maybe it works for those born to close a sale, but what about the rest of us?

GDI provides us with a system that closes the sale for us. Why work harder for little or no results? I'm not saying you don't have to work hard to reach your goals, believe me you do, but why not make use of the system that is already in place for us?

What are the big hitters doing? They use Autoresponders and import tons of opt-in leads (opportunity seekers that ask to be contacted in regards to a work at home opportunity). An autoresponder automatically sends out a series of marketing e-mails to prospects. You can create your own or you may PM me and I will be more than happy to send you mine for free.

Next, teach your team to do the same. Set up another autoresponder for GDI Training, and send out messages to your team letting them know the steps they need to take in order to build their business. Duplication = success. Teach your team to do what YOU do. If you would like my training e-mails that I use for my team members, PM me and I will send them to you.

You can bug your friends and family all you want to, but do you really think the ones making thousands a month did that? Nope. Some of you may be angry at me for posting my thoughts, but seriously, who has become successful by bugging their friends and family? I have people contacting me telling me that their GDI business is not moving anywhere and they have contacted all their family and friends and can't get a sign up. Hello?! You need to be contacting those who are LOOKING for a home business opportunity. Purchase opt-in leads and load them into your autoresponder and watch your business take off.

There are other ways to build your business too. You can build a massive traffic downline and get visitors to your Website, and you can advertise on forums, bulletins, etc, but the BEST way is using an autoresponder and purchasing leads.

You can't build a business for free. I'm sorry, but nobody has opened a business without putting a little money into it. The great thing about GDI is that it's only $10 a month to get started.
